Maintaining your Milwaukee M18 FUEL is essential for ensuring optimal performance and longevity. Proper cleaning removes debris, dust, and grime that can affect the tool’s function. Follow these straightforward, safe steps to keep your tool in top condition.
Gather Necessary Supplies
- Soft cloths or microfiber towels
- Compressed air canister
- Small brush (e.g., toothbrush)
- Isopropyl alcohol (optional for stubborn grime)
- Protective gloves (optional)

Power Down and Disassemble
- Turn off the tool and remove the battery to prevent accidental activation.
- Disassemble removable parts if possible, such as the battery and any attachments.
Clean Exterior Surfaces
- Wipe the exterior with a soft, damp cloth to remove dirt and dust.
- Use compressed air to blow out dust from vents and crevices.
- For stubborn grime, lightly dampen the cloth with isopropyl alcohol and wipe gently.
Clean Internal Components
- Use compressed air to blow out dust from internal areas, avoiding direct contact with electronic parts.
- Use a small brush to dislodge debris from vents or hard-to-reach spots.
- Do not use water or harsh chemicals inside the tool.
Reassemble and Test
- Reinstall all parts and reinsert the battery.
- Turn on the tool briefly to ensure proper operation after cleaning.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use water to clean my Milwaukee M18 FUEL?
No, avoid using water directly on the tool to prevent damage to electronic components. Use a damp cloth and compressed air instead.
How often should I clean my Milwaukee M18 FUEL?
Clean your tool regularly, especially after heavy use or exposure to dust and debris, to maintain optimal performance.
Is it safe to disassemble my Milwaukee M18 FUEL for cleaning?
Only disassemble parts that are designed to be removable. Always disconnect the battery and follow the manufacturer’s instructions for safe disassembly.
Can I use cleaning chemicals on the internal parts?
No, avoid harsh chemicals inside the tool. Use compressed air and a soft brush to clean internal components safely.
